Pineapple Pie Recipe

This delicious and easy Pineapple Pie Recipe tastes like a pina colada in dessert form. It will satisfy your cravings for tropical sweetness with every bite.
Prep Time10 minutes
Cook Time30 minutes
Total Time40 minutes
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: American
Servings: 8
Calories: 189kcal

Ingredients

  • 1 pie crust 12 inch
  • 1 big pineapple juicy and ripe
  • 1 teaspoon rum
  • cup shredded dry coconut 1.05 oz | 30 g
  • 1 ½ tablespoons brown sugar plus more for garnish

Instructions

  • Preheat the oven to 190 C. Grease a 9 inch pie dish. Arrange the crust by leaving the edge hanging.
  • Cut 8-9 very thin slices of pineapple. Remove skin and set aside.
  • Cut the rest of the pineapple in cubes and place in a bowl. Crush with a potato masher.
  • Place in a strainer to remove the excess of pineapple juice. Bring back to the bowl.
  • Stir in rum and shredded coconut. Arrange pineapple purée on the pie crust.
  • Lay pineapple slices on top. Sprinkle half of the sugar.
  • Close the edge of the crust by rolling it around with your fingers. Brush with milk. Sprinkle it with the rest of the sugar.
  • Bake at the lower part of the oven for 15 minutes. Remove and place in the middle of the oven and bake for another 15 minutes until the crust is golden.
  • Remove. Allow to cool down before serving.
